Technical Field
[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of automotive sealing strip mold technology, specifically, it relates to an automotive sealing strip mold with a docking function. Background Technology
[0002] Automotive sealing strips serve to fill various gaps and crevices between vehicle body components, providing functions such as shock absorption, waterproofing, dustproofing, sound insulation, and decoration. They enhance the comfort of the driving experience and protect the vehicle body. With the rapid development of industry, the requirements for automotive sealing strip molding molds are also increasing. However, existing automotive sealing strip molding molds are complex to operate, not very practical, and the range of applications for the produced automotive sealing strips is not wide enough. Furthermore, the specifications and sizes of the produced automotive sealing strips are not easily changed, thus failing to adequately meet the needs of consumers.
[0003] Chinese utility model patent CN214726252U discloses a mold for automotive sealing strips with a docking function, including a base plate. Brackets are bolted to both sides of the top of the base plate. A sliding rod is bolted to the inner side of each bracket. A fixing frame is provided on one side of the sliding rod. A booster pump is screwed to the top of the fixing frame. An injection tube is provided inside the fixing frame. The air outlet of the booster pump is located inside the injection tube. The material outlet of the injection tube is connected to an injection head. A cooling platform is bolted to one side of the top of the base plate. A negative pressure pump is screwed to one end of the top of the cooling platform. An mounting frame is screwed to the other end of the top of the cooling platform. Molding molds are provided on both sides of the bottom of the mounting frame. A docking mold connects the molding molds. A feed pipe connects to the top of each molding mold.
[0004] While the aforementioned existing technology can prevent air bubbles from forming the sealing strip, the left and right forming molds and the mating mold are always connected. If a long sealing strip is not needed, the mating mold and the left and right forming molds need to be removed and replaced, which makes the production process extremely cumbersome. [0006] To address the problem mentioned in the background art that the left and right forming molds and the docking mold are always connected, and that if an excessively long sealing strip is not required, the docking mold and the left and right forming molds need to be disassembled and replaced, which would make the production process extremely cumbersome, this utility model adopts the following technical solution.
[0007] A car sealing strip mold with docking function includes a mounting housing. A left mold is mounted on one side of the inner bottom of the mounting housing, and a right mold is mounted on the other side of the inner bottom of the mounting housing. A docking mold is installed between the right and left molds. Injection ports are provided at the upper ends of the right mold, the left mold, and the docking mold. A lifting assembly is installed on the inner wall of the mounting housing. A lateral moving assembly is installed on the lifting assembly. An injection barrel is installed at the bottom of the lateral moving assembly. A heating wire is embedded inside the injection barrel. A feed pipe is fixedly connected to the outer wall of the injection barrel. The lifting assembly causes the injection barrel to move upward or downward, and the lateral moving assembly causes the injection barrel to move laterally. An adjusting assembly is installed between the right mold and the docking mold, and between the left mold and the docking mold. The adjusting assembly can adjust the connection or non-connection between the right mold and the docking mold, and between the left mold and the docking mold.

[0014]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0015] 1. The extension and retraction of the first telescopic rod in the adjustable assembly can control the rise and fall of the plug-in plate inside the plug-in slot. When a longer sealing strip is required for production, the first telescopic rod is retracted, causing the plug-in plates on both sides to move upward, thereby connecting the right mold, the left mold, and the mating mold. When a longer sealing strip is not required for production, the first telescopic rod is extended, and the plug-in plates on both sides are inserted into the bottom of the plug-in slot, closing the connection between the mating mold and the right mold and the left mold. This allows the right mold and the left mold to produce shorter sealing strips respectively, enabling the equipment to meet different sealing strip production needs.
[0016] 2. The first drive motor in the lifting assembly rotates, which drives the sliding groove to rotate, thereby raising or lowering the sliding track. This allows the injection barrel to align with the injection ports of the right mold, left mold, and docking mold, and then deliver the injection material into it. The sliding block slides on the sliding track, allowing the injection barrel to move laterally, thus enabling injection molding of the right mold, left mold, and docking mold respectively. The heating wire prevents the material inside the injection barrel from solidifying.
